On Wed, Apr 08, 2020 at 07:39:47PM -0600, Rob Herring wrote:
> Since the VExpress setup in pl111_vexpress.c is now just a single
> function call, let's move it into pl111_versatile.c and we can further
> simplify pl111_versatile_init() by moving the other pieces for VExpress
> into pl111_vexpress_clcd_init().

> +static int pl111_vexpress_clcd_init(struct device *dev, struct device_node 
> *np,
> +                                 struct pl111_drm_dev_private *priv)
> +{
> +     struct platform_device *pdev;
> +     struct device_node *root;
> +     struct device_node *child;
> +     struct device_node *ct_clcd = NULL;
> +     struct regmap *map;
> +     bool has_coretile_clcd = false;
> +     bool has_coretile_hdlcd = false;
> +     bool mux_motherboard = true;
> +     u32 val;
> +     int ret;
> +
> +     if (!IS_ENABLED(CONFIG_VEXPRESS_CONFIG))
> +             return -ENODEV;
Thats was a simple way to get out of this.
Maybe a WARN() was in place, because should we ever hit this?

> +
> +     /*
> +      * Check if we have a CLCD or HDLCD on the core tile by checking if a
> +      * CLCD or HDLCD is available in the root of the device tree.
> +      */
> +     root = of_find_node_by_path("/");
> +     if (!root)
> +             return -EINVAL;
> +
> +     for_each_available_child_of_node(root, child) {
> +             if (of_device_is_compatible(child, "arm,pl111")) {
> +                     has_coretile_clcd = true;
> +                     ct_clcd = child;
> +                     break;
> +             }
> +             if (of_device_is_compatible(child, "arm,hdlcd")) {
> +                     has_coretile_hdlcd = true;
> +                     of_node_put(child);
> +                     break;
> +             }
> +     }
> +
> +     of_node_put(root);
> +
> +     /*
> +      * If there is a coretile HDLCD and it has a driver,
> +      * do not mux the CLCD on the motherboard to the DVI.
> +      */
> +     if (has_coretile_hdlcd && IS_ENABLED(CONFIG_DRM_HDLCD))
> +             mux_motherboard = false;
> +
> +     /*
> +      * On the Vexpress CA9 we let the CLCD on the coretile
> +      * take precedence, so also in this case do not mux the
> +      * motherboard to the DVI.
> +      */
> +     if (has_coretile_clcd)
> +             mux_motherboard = false;
> +
> +     if (mux_motherboard) {
> +             dev_info(dev, "DVI muxed to motherboard CLCD\n");
> +             val = VEXPRESS_FPGAMUX_MOTHERBOARD;
> +     } else if (ct_clcd == dev->of_node) {
> +             dev_info(dev,
> +                      "DVI muxed to daughterboard 1 (core tile) CLCD\n");
> +             val = VEXPRESS_FPGAMUX_DAUGHTERBOARD_1;
> +     } else {
> +             dev_info(dev, "core tile graphics present\n");
> +             dev_info(dev, "this device will be deactivated\n");
> +             return -ENODEV;
> +     }
> +
> +     /* Call into deep Vexpress configuration API */
> +     pdev = of_find_device_by_node(np);
> +     if (!pdev) {
> +             dev_err(dev, "can't find the sysreg device, deferring\n");
> +             return -EPROBE_DEFER;
> +     }
> +
> +     map = devm_regmap_init_vexpress_config(&pdev->dev);
> +     if (IS_ERR(map)) {
> +             platform_device_put(pdev);
> +             return PTR_ERR(map);
> +     }
> +
> +     ret = regmap_write(map, 0, val);
> +     platform_device_put(pdev);
> +     if (ret) {
> +             dev_err(dev, "error setting DVI muxmode\n");
> +             return -ENODEV;
> +     }
> +
> +     priv->variant = &pl111_vexpress;
> +     dev_info(dev, "initializing Versatile Express PL111\n");
> +
> +     return 0;
> +}
